Làm cách nào để tải xuống tệp python mới nhất?

Python có thể được cài đặt trên Windows, Linux, Mac OS cũng như một số nền tảng khác như IBM AS/400, iOS, Solaris, v.v.

Để cài đặt Python trên máy cục bộ của bạn, hãy tải bản sao phân phối tiêu chuẩn của phần mềm Python từ https. //www. con trăn. org/downloads dựa trên hệ điều hành, kiến ​​trúc phần cứng và phiên bản máy cục bộ của bạn

Cài đặt Python trên Windows

Để cài đặt Python trên nền tảng Windows, bạn cần tải xuống bộ cài đặt. Trình cài đặt dựa trên web, trình cài đặt thực thi và tệp zip có thể nhúng có sẵn để cài đặt Python trên Windows. Truy cập https. //www. con trăn. org/downloads/windows và tải xuống trình cài đặt dựa trên kiến ​​trúc phần cứng của máy cục bộ của bạn

Trình cài đặt dựa trên web cần có kết nối internet đang hoạt động. Vì vậy, bạn cũng có thể tải xuống trình cài đặt thực thi độc lập. Truy cập https. //www. con trăn. org/downloads và nhấp vào Tải xuống Python 3. 7. nút 0 như hình bên dưới. [3. 7. 0 là phiên bản mới nhất tại thời điểm viết bài này. ]

Tải xuống thư viện Python

Điều này sẽ tải xuống python-3. 7. 0. exe cho 32 bit. Đối với trình cài đặt 64 bit, hãy truy cập https. //www. con trăn. org/downloads/windows và chọn bộ cài 64 bit phù hợp, như hình bên dưới

Tải xuống Python cho Windows 64 bit

Bây giờ, hãy tải xuống trình cài đặt thực thi Windows x86-64 cho Windows 64 bit và nhấp đúp vào nó để bắt đầu trình hướng dẫn cài đặt python như hình bên dưới

Trình hướng dẫn cài đặt Python

Cài đặt là một quy trình dựa trên thuật sĩ đơn giản. Như bạn có thể thấy trong hình trên, thư mục cài đặt mặc định sẽ là C. \ Users\ {UserName}\ AppData\ Local\Programs\ Python\ Python37 cho Python 3. 7. 0 64 bit. Kiểm tra Thêm Python 3. 7 đến hộp kiểm PATH, để bạn có thể thực thi các tập lệnh python từ bất kỳ đường dẫn nào. Bạn có thể chọn thư mục cài đặt hoặc tính năng bằng cách nhấp vào Tùy chỉnh cài đặt. Điều này sẽ chuyển sang bước tiếp theo của các tính năng tùy chọn, như hình bên dưới

Trình hướng dẫn cài đặt Python

Nhấn Next để tiếp tục

Trình hướng dẫn cài đặt Python

Trong Tùy chọn nâng cao, chọn tùy chọn Cài đặt cho tất cả người dùng để bất kỳ người dùng nào trên máy cục bộ của bạn đều có thể thực thi tập lệnh Python. Ngoài ra, hãy chọn thư mục cài đặt để tạo đường dẫn ngắn hơn cho Python có thể thực thi được [chẳng hạn như C. \python37], giữ các lựa chọn còn lại ở chế độ mặc định và cuối cùng nhấp vào nút Cài đặt

Trình hướng dẫn cài đặt Python

Sau khi cài đặt thành công, bạn có thể kiểm tra cài đặt Python bằng cách mở dấu nhắc lệnh và gõ python --version hoặc python -V rồi nhấn Enter. Nếu Python được cài đặt thành công thì nó sẽ hiển thị phiên bản đã cài đặt

C. \>python --version
Python 3. 7. 0

Cài đặt Python trên Mac OS X

Bạn có thể cài đặt Python bằng cách tải xuống trình cài đặt chính thức từ https. //www. con trăn. trang org/tải xuống/mac-osx. Tải xuống phiên bản Python mới nhất dưới tiêu đề Bản phát hành Python cho Mac OS X. Nhấp đúp vào tệp trình cài đặt để bắt đầu trình hướng dẫn cài đặt

Trên trình hướng dẫn cài đặt, nhấp vào Continue một vài lần cho đến khi bạn được yêu cầu đồng ý với thỏa thuận cấp phép phần mềm, nhấp vào Agree và hoàn tất cài đặt

Cài đặt Python trên Linux

Hầu hết các bản phân phối Linux đều được cài đặt sẵn Python. Tuy nhiên, Python 2. phiên bản x được tích hợp trong nhiều phiên bản. Để kiểm tra xem Python 3. x khả dụng, hãy chạy lệnh sau trong thiết bị đầu cuối Linux

$ mà python3

Nếu có, nó sẽ trả về đường dẫn đến tệp thực thi Python3 dưới dạng /usr/local/bin/python3

Để cài đặt Python trên Ubuntu 18. 04, Ubuntu20. 04 trở lên, thực hiện các lệnh sau

$ sudo apt-get update
$ sudo apt-get cài đặt python3. 7 python3-pip

Sau khi cài đặt, bạn có thể chạy Python 3. lệnh 8 và pip3

Đối với các bản phân phối Linux khác, hãy sử dụng trình quản lý gói tương ứng, chẳng hạn như YUM cho Red Hat, aptitude cho debian, DNF cho Fedora, v.v.

Để cài đặt trên các nền tảng khác cũng như cài đặt từ mã nguồn, vui lòng tham khảo tài liệu chính thức trên trang Python Source Releases

Có nguồn gốc sâu xa về nguồn mở và là thành viên sáng lập của Quỹ Python, ActiveState đóng góp tích cực cho cộng đồng Python. Chúng tôi cung cấp sự tiện lợi, bảo mật và hỗ trợ mà doanh nghiệp của bạn cần trong khi vẫn tương thích với bản phân phối mã nguồn mở của Python

Tải xuống ActiveState Python để bắt đầu hoặc liên hệ với chúng tôi để tìm hiểu thêm về cách sử dụng ActiveState Python trong ứng dụng của bạn .

Hầu hết các gói Python hiện được thiết kế để tương thích với trình quản lý gói pip của Python. Nhưng nếu bạn có một gói không tương thích với pip, bạn sẽ cần cài đặt các gói Python theo cách thủ công. Đây là cách

Danh sách kiểm tra cài đặt Python

Trước khi cài đặt bất kỳ gói nào, bạn phải luôn đảm bảo rằng đã có bản cài đặt Python chứa các tệp cần thiết để cài đặt gói bằng cách làm theo Yêu cầu cài đặt.

Các gói không thể cài đặt bằng Pip

Các bước sơ bộ cần thực hiện

  1. Tải xuống gói và giải nén nó vào một thư mục cục bộ
  2. Nếu gói bao gồm bộ hướng dẫn cài đặt riêng, bạn nên tuân theo các hướng dẫn đó. Mặt khác, phương pháp phổ biến nhất để cài đặt gói theo cách thủ công là triển khai thiết lập. p.

Cài đặt Gói Python với Thiết lập. py

Để cài đặt gói bao gồm thiết lập. py, hãy mở lệnh hoặc cửa sổ đầu cuối và.

  1. cd vào thư mục gốc nơi thiết lập. py được định vị 
  2. Nhập. thiết lập python. cài đặt py

Thành lập. py Môi trường xây dựng

Các gói được cài đặt với thiết lập. py có các yêu cầu xây dựng mà nhà phát triển phải tuân thủ. Tuy nhiên, một số yêu cầu là tùy chọn.

ví dụ

  • Đảm bảo rằng phiên bản cập nhật của setuptools đã được cài đặt
python -m pip install --upgrade setuptools
  •  Bao gồm install_requires đối số từ khóa trong thiết lập. py. install_requires là công cụ thiết lập thiết lập. py từ khóa được sử dụng để chỉ định yêu cầu gói tối thiểu. Ví dụ.
install_requires=[''],  # Optional keyword

Hoàn thành các yêu cầu xây dựng gói cho thiết lập. cài đặt dựa trên py được PyPA [Cơ quan quản lý bao bì Python] phác thảo trong 'Dự án mẫu'.

dự án mẫu

Dự án mẫu là gói mẫu có thiết lập. py để cài đặt thủ công gói. Tệp được chú thích với các nhận xét để tùy chỉnh tập lệnh và cho môi trường xây dựng gói tổng thể. [https. //github. com/pypa/sampleproject ]

Dự án mẫu dựa trên gói setuptools. “Một mô-đun thiết lập dựa trên công cụ thiết lập. ” https. //github. com/pypa/sampleproject/blob/master/setup. p ]

thiết lập. py là tập lệnh xây dựng cho các gói được tạo bằng setuptools.

Thành lập. py Ví dụ [Không chú thích]

import setuptools

with open["README.md", "r"] as fh:

    long_description = fh.read[]

setuptools.setup[

    name="", # Replace with your username

    version="1.0.0",

    author="",

    author_email="",

    description="",

    long_description=long_description,

    long_description_content_type="text/markdown",

    url="",

    packages=setuptools.find_packages[],

    classifiers=[

        "Programming Language :: Python :: 3",

        "License :: OSI Approved :: MIT License",

        "Operating System :: OS Independent",

    ],

    python_requires='>=3.6',

]

ActiveState có thể trợ giúp như thế nào

ActiveState cung cấp một chuỗi công cụ đa nền tảng thống nhất để quản lý gói Python hiện đại. Nó có thể thay thế các giải pháp nội bộ phức tạp và khó bảo trì được xây dựng từ nhiều trình quản lý gói, công cụ quản lý môi trường và các giải pháp khác

Bằng cách áp dụng Nền tảng ActiveState, các nhà phát triển có thể

  • Tự động xây dựng các gói từ nguồn, bao gồm các thư viện liên kết C mà không cần môi trường xây dựng cục bộ
  • Tự động giải quyết các phần phụ thuộc [hoặc đề xuất về cách giải quyết xung đột theo cách thủ công], đảm bảo rằng môi trường của bạn luôn chứa một tập hợp các phần phụ thuộc tốt đã biết hoạt động cùng nhau
  • Quản lý trung tâm một nguồn dữ liệu duy nhất cho môi trường của bạn, có thể được triển khai bằng một lệnh duy nhất cho tất cả các môi trường phát triển và CI/CD, đảm bảo khả năng tái tạo nhất quán
  • Tự động cài đặt môi trường Python ảo trên Windows hoặc Linux mà không cần thiết lập trước
  • Khả năng tìm, sửa chữa và tự động xây dựng lại các môi trường dễ bị tổn thương, nhờ đó tăng cường bảo mật và giảm đáng kể thời gian và công sức liên quan đến việc giải quyết CVE
  • Xem trực quan phiên bản nào của gói nào được phê duyệt để sử dụng, do đó loại bỏ phỏng đoán khỏi quá trình phát triển

Những người thích làm việc từ dòng lệnh có thể tận dụng CLI của Nền tảng ActiveState, Công cụ trạng thái, hoạt động như một trình quản lý gói chung cho Python và cung cấp quyền truy cập vào hầu hết các tính năng do Nền tảng cung cấp

 

 

 

 

 

 

 

 

 

 

Quản lý gói Python hiện đại

ActiveState cung cấp một chuỗi công cụ đa nền tảng thống nhất để quản lý gói Python hiện đại. Nó có thể thay thế các giải pháp nội bộ phức tạp và khó bảo trì được xây dựng từ nhiều trình quản lý gói, công cụ quản lý môi trường và các giải pháp khác

Bằng cách áp dụng Nền tảng ActiveState, các nhà phát triển có thể

  • Tăng tính bảo mật của môi trường Python
  • Cải thiện tính minh bạch của chuỗi cung ứng nguồn mở của bạn
  • Giảm đáng kể chi phí quản lý gói và môi trường
  • Loại bỏ địa ngục phụ thuộc
  • Giảm các sự cố "hoạt động trên máy của tôi"

Cuối cùng, các nhà phát triển sẵn sàng áp dụng Nền tảng ActiveState sẽ dành ít thời gian hơn để vật lộn với công cụ và có nhiều thời gian hơn để tập trung vào làm những gì họ làm tốt nhất. mã hóa

Để tự mình dùng thử Nền tảng ActiveState, hãy đăng ký một tài khoản miễn phí

Bài đọc được đề xuất

Cách cài đặt gói Python bằng tập lệnh

Cách cập nhật tất cả các gói Python

Liên kết liên quan

Cách tải xuống các gói Python

Cách cài đặt các gói Python bằng tập lệnh

Cách liệt kê các gói Python đã cài đặt

Cách cập nhật tất cả các gói Python

Tìm hiểu thêm về ActivePython

Các câu hỏi thường gặp

Làm cách nào để cài đặt các gói Python theo cách thủ công?

Nếu cần, bạn có thể cài đặt các gói bằng Python theo cách thủ công. Một số gói có yêu cầu cài đặt đặc biệt. Các gói khác có thể được cài đặt thủ công với thiết lập. py. Để cài đặt thủ công các gói trong Python với thiết lập. py, hãy làm như sau

  1. Tải xuống gói và giải nén nó vào một thư mục cục bộ
  2. Điều hướng đến thư mục mà bạn đã giải nén gói
  3. Nếu gói bao gồm bộ hướng dẫn cài đặt riêng, chúng nên được tuân theo. Nếu không, hãy sử dụng thiết lập. py bằng cách chạy lệnh sau. ________số 8

Bạn vẫn có thể cần thư viện setuptools để hoàn thành các yêu cầu xây dựng gói

Xem cách cài đặt pip trên Windows

Làm cách nào để cài đặt các gói Python mà không cần thiết lập. py?

Cách phổ biến nhất để cài đặt các gói Python là sử dụng trình quản lý gói của Python, pip. Để cài đặt gói bằng pip, hãy chạy lệnh sau.
______9

Trong đó tên gói là tên của gói sẽ được gỡ cài đặt

Tìm hiểu thêm về cách cài đặt các gói Python với pip

Làm cách nào để cài đặt thủ công pip?

Pip được cài đặt theo mặc định với hầu hết các bản phân phối Python, nhưng nếu nó không được cài đặt trên hệ thống cục bộ của bạn, bạn có thể cài đặt pip theo cách thủ công bằng cách

Phiên bản mới nhất của Python 2022 là gì?

Bản phát hành ổn định .
Trăn 3. 11. 0 - Tháng mười. 24, 2022. Lưu ý rằng Python 3. 11. 0 không thể được sử dụng trên Windows 7 hoặc cũ hơn. .
Trăn 3. 9. 15 - Tháng 10. 11, 2022. .
Trăn 3. 8. 15 - Tháng 10. 11, 2022. .
Trăn 3. 10. 8 - tháng 10. 11, 2022. .
Trăn 3. 7. 15 - Tháng 10. 11, 2022. .
Trăn 3. 7. 14 - Tháng 9. 6, 2022. .
Trăn 3. 8. 14 - Tháng 9. 6, 2022. .
Trăn 3. 9. 14 - Tháng 9. 6, 2022

Là Python 3. 10 Phiên bản mới nhất của Python?

Trăn 3. 10. 8 là bản phát hành chính mới nhất của ngôn ngữ lập trình Python và nó chứa nhiều tính năng và tối ưu hóa mới.

Chủ Đề